出 处:《中国校医》2011年第6期456-457,共2页Chinese Journal of School Doctor
摘 要:目的对1598株临床标本常见病原菌的耐药性进行分析,为临床合理使用抗生素提供依据。方法回顾性分析我院2010年临床感染标本病原学的耐药性情况。结果感染标本主要为痰、中段尿,共分离出1598株病原菌,G-杆菌占75.6%,G+球菌占22.7%,大肠埃希菌、肺炎克雷伯菌和阴沟肠杆菌中ESBLs的检出率分别为60%,51%和55%。葡萄球菌中未检出耐万古霉素的菌株,肠杆菌科细菌中检出了对亚胺培南耐药的菌株结论本院细菌耐药性比较严重,必须加强对抗菌素耐药性监测,合理选用抗菌素。Objective To investigate the distribution and antimicrobial resistance of 1598 isolates of pathogens so as to provide the evidence for improving antibiotic therapy in clinic.Methods The pathogens and their antimicrobial resistance were surveyed in 2009. Results Among 1 598 isolates obtained,Gram-negative bacteria and Gram-positive bacteria were 75.6% and 22.7 % respectively.The infection specimens were sputum and urine.Methicillin-resistant Staphylococcus aureus(MRSA) and methicillin-resistant coagulase-negative staphylococci(MRCNS) accounted for 67.5 and 62.1% respectively.The ESBLs producing Escherichia coli,Klebsiella pneumoniae and Enterobacter cloacae were 60%,51% and 55% respectively.No vancomycin resistant isolate was detected.Some isolates of Enterobacteriaceae were resistive to imipene.The non-fermenting bacteria were serious and multiple resistant to drugs.Conclusions The status of antimicrobial resistance of pathogens is serious,and we should establish a surveillance system on bacterial resistance for reasonably using drugs.
